There’s just something extra satisfying about slicing into a beautifully swirled, tender cake roll, right? This Red Velvet Cake Roll with Cream Cheese Frosting Recipe has become one of my go-to treats for special occasions. Its vibrant color, moist texture, and that tangy, silky cream cheese frosting make it truly unforgettable.
Jump to:
- Why You'll Love This Recipe
- Ingredients & Why They Work
- Make It Your Way
- Step-by-Step: How I Make Red Velvet Cake Roll with Cream Cheese Frosting Recipe
- Top Tip
- How to Serve Red Velvet Cake Roll with Cream Cheese Frosting Recipe
- Make Ahead and Storage
- Frequently Asked Questions:
- Final Thoughts
- Red Velvet Cake Roll with Cream Cheese Frosting Recipe
Why You'll Love This Recipe
I honestly can’t resist how festive and elegant this Red Velvet Cake Roll with Cream Cheese Frosting Recipe looks and tastes. It’s easier than it seems, and the result is that perfect balance of soft cake and luscious frosting that feels like a warm hug in dessert form.
- Showstopper Appearance: The deep red hue paired with the cream cheese swirl makes it a stunning centerpiece, perfect for celebrations.
- Moist & Tender Texture: The cake layers stay soft and don’t crack—a common challenge with roll cakes—that I’ve nailed with this method.
- Flavor That Pops: The subtle cocoa and vinegar add depth without overwhelming the classic cream cheese frosting profile.
- Make-Ahead Friendly: You can prep much of it in advance, perfect for stress-free entertaining.
Ingredients & Why They Work
Each ingredient plays a key role in this Red Velvet Cake Roll with Cream Cheese Frosting Recipe, lending both structure and flavor. From the cocoa’s subtle bitterness to the vinegar’s magic in enhancing color, it’s a carefully balanced blend. Here’s a quick rundown to help you shop smart and bake successfully.

- All-purpose flour: Provides the perfect crumb — be sure to spoon & level for accuracy to avoid density.
- Unsweetened cocoa powder: Adds classic red velvet depth without overpowering the cake’s softness.
- Baking powder: Gives that gentle lift to keep the cake light and spongy.
- Salt: Balances sweetness and heightens flavor.
- Eggs: Whipping them fully traps air, creating the essential fluffy texture.
- Granulated and light brown sugars: Brown sugar adds moisture and subtle caramel notes alongside sweetness.
- Canola or vegetable oil: Keeps the cake tender and moist without overpowering flavor.
- Buttermilk: Adds tang and richness; plus the acidity reacts with baking powder for lift.
- White vinegar: Boosts and stabilizes that iconic red velvet color.
- Liquid red food coloring: Optional but key for that vibrant red; you can adjust intensity to suit your taste.
- Pure vanilla extract: Rounds out flavors with warm, aromatic notes.
- Confectioners’ sugar: For dusting and in the frosting — it blends smoothly for silky results.
- Full-fat brick cream cheese & unsalted butter: The base for the frosting’s rich, tangy, and dreamy texture.
Make It Your Way
One of my favorite parts about this Red Velvet Cake Roll with Cream Cheese Frosting Recipe is how easy it is to make your own. Whether you want to dial down the red coloring, swap out ingredients for dietary needs, or infuse seasonal flavors, this recipe handles creativity beautifully.
- Less Red, More Natural: I sometimes skip the food coloring entirely, opting for the subtle natural red hue from cocoa and vinegar — delicious and less artificial.
- Gluten-Free Twist: Using a gluten-free flour blend works well here; just be sure it’s light and sifted to keep the cake tender.
- Flavor Enhancers: Try adding a hint of orange zest or a teaspoon of espresso powder to deepen the cocoa notes.
- Dairy-Free Adaptations: Use coconut cream in place of cream cheese and vegan butter for a dairy-free frosting that's still rich.
Step-by-Step: How I Make Red Velvet Cake Roll with Cream Cheese Frosting Recipe

Step 1: Prep and Sift Like a Pro
Start by preheating your oven to 350°F (177°C). Spray your 10×15-inch baking pan generously with nonstick spray, then line it with parchment paper. Don’t forget to spray or grease the parchment — trust me, this little step makes the cake release like magic. Next, sift together your flour, cocoa powder, baking powder, and salt. I swear by sifting — no lumps and a beautifully even batter are guaranteed.
Step 2: Whip Those Eggs Fluffy
Using your mixer, beat the eggs on high speed for a good 5 minutes — this is your secret to the fluffiest, softest roll. They’ll triple in volume and turn a pale yellow, almost mousse-like. Then, mix in your sugars, oil, buttermilk, vinegar, food coloring, and vanilla on medium speed until fully combined. Finally, gently fold in your sifted dry ingredients on low speed until the batter is ruby red and smooth.
Step 3: Bake and Roll Immediately
Pour the batter evenly into the prepared pan. Shake your pan a little to level the batter—this helped me get those perfect corners every time. Bake for 17 minutes; a gentle poke on top should bounce back. Here’s the critical part: while still warm, invert the cake onto a confectioners’ sugar-dusted kitchen towel and carefully peel off the parchment. Roll it up tightly in the towel, starting from the narrow end, and set aside to cool completely. I like to pop it in the fridge for a couple of hours to speed up the process and firm it up.
Step 4: Whip Up That Luscious Cream Cheese Frosting
While the cake cools, beat your softened cream cheese until perfectly smooth — no lumps allowed here! Add in the butter and mix until creamy, then gradually blend in the confectioners’ sugar and vanilla. This frosting is silky and just the right balance of tang and sweetness, the perfect partner to the cake.
Step 5: Unroll, Frost, Roll Again, and Chill
Gently unroll that cooled cake—it may resist, but take your time so it doesn’t crack. Spread your cream cheese frosting evenly, leaving a narrow border so the frosting doesn’t spill too much when you roll it back up. Then roll it tightly without the towel this time. Wrap loosely in plastic and refrigerate for at least 20 minutes before slicing — it helps everything set beautifully for clean, pretty slices.
Top Tip
I’ve made this recipe countless times, and these tips have saved me from the common pitfalls of rolling cakes. With a little care, your cake roll will look as amazing as it tastes!
- Don’t Skip the Towel: Rolling the hot cake in a sugared towel immediately prevents cracks and helps it ‘remember’ the rolled shape.
- Beat Eggs Thoroughly: Whipping the eggs until fluffy is key — it gives you that light texture that makes the roll tender.
- Use Parchment & Spray Generously: The cake is delicate, and a sticky pan ruins the whole thing. I learned this the hard way, so now I’m never stingy.
- Chill Before Slicing: Refrigerating allows the frosting to firm up, giving you those clean, perfect slices that impress every time.
How to Serve Red Velvet Cake Roll with Cream Cheese Frosting Recipe

Garnishes
I often dust a bit of extra confectioners’ sugar on top for a pretty finish. Sometimes I sprinkle crushed pecans or finely chopped red velvet crumbs for texture and a rich contrast — trust me, the little toppings make a big impression!
Side Dishes
This cake roll pairs wonderfully with fresh berries or a dollop of lightly whipped cream. For a cozy get-together, I like serving it alongside a cup of strong coffee or chai tea — the flavors just complement each other perfectly.
Creative Ways to Present
For holidays or birthday parties, I’ve arranged slices vertically on a long platter with delicate edible flowers scattered around. Or you can make mini rolls with the same batter in smaller pans—cuter and easier to serve at buffets or brunches!
Make Ahead and Storage
Storing Leftovers
I keep leftovers tightly wrapped in plastic wrap and store them in the fridge. This preserves the cake’s moisture and keeps the frosting from drying out. It stays fresh and tasty for up to 3 days, though it rarely lasts that long in my house!
Freezing
This Red Velvet Cake Roll with Cream Cheese Frosting Recipe freezes beautifully. Wrap the frosted, chilled cake tightly in plastic wrap and foil, then freeze for up to 2-3 months. I thaw mine overnight in the fridge — it’s just as delicious after thawing, which is great for planning ahead.
Reheating
Since it’s best served chilled, I usually bring the cake roll to room temperature before slicing and serving. If you prefer it slightly warm, a few seconds in a microwave works, but be careful not to melt the frosting.
Frequently Asked Questions:
Absolutely! The vinegar and cocoa powder will give the cake a subtle reddish-brown tint without food coloring. While it won't be as vivid, the flavor will still be delicious and authentic.
Rolling the cake while it’s still warm and using a kitchen towel dusted with confectioners’ sugar to roll it up immediately after baking prevents cracking. This helps the cake "remember" the rolled shape when cooled.
Yes! Wrap the frosted cake tightly in plastic wrap and foil before freezing. It keeps well for up to 2-3 months. Thaw overnight in the refrigerator for best texture and flavor before serving.
Beating the eggs for a full 5 minutes on high speed until they are light and fluffy is key. This traps air that helps the cake rise gently, giving that soft, tender crumb perfect for rolling.
Final Thoughts
This Red Velvet Cake Roll with Cream Cheese Frosting Recipe holds a special place in my kitchen repertoire. With its perfect balance of flavors and textures, it brings smiles every time I serve it. I can’t wait for you to try this recipe and see how delightful rolling your own cake can be — it’s like a little baking adventure that ends in pure deliciousness. Trust me, once you try it, you’ll want to make it again and again!
Print
Red Velvet Cake Roll with Cream Cheese Frosting Recipe
- Prep Time: 25 minutes
- Cook Time: 17 minutes
- Total Time: 3 hours 45 minutes
- Yield: 12 slices
- Category: Dessert
- Method: Baking
- Cuisine: American
- Diet: Vegetarian
Description
This Red Velvet Cake Roll is a tender and vibrant ruby red sponge cake rolled with a rich and creamy homemade cream cheese frosting. Perfect for special occasions or a delightful dessert, its moist texture and beautiful presentation make it a showstopper treat.
Ingredients
Cake:
- 1 cup minus 1 Tablespoon (118g) all-purpose flour (spooned & leveled)
- 3 Tablespoons (15g) unsweetened natural cocoa powder
- 1 teaspoon baking powder
- ½ teaspoon salt
- 4 large eggs, room temperature
- ½ cup (100g) granulated sugar
- ¼ cup (50g) packed light brown sugar
- 2 Tablespoons (30ml) canola or vegetable oil
- 2 Tablespoons (30ml) buttermilk
- 1 teaspoon white vinegar
- 1 Tablespoon liquid red food coloring
- 2 teaspoons pure vanilla extract
- 1 cup (120g) confectioners’ sugar (for rolling)
Cream Cheese Frosting:
- 6 ounces (170g) full-fat brick cream cheese, softened to room temperature
- ¼ cup (4 Tbsp; 56g) unsalted butter, softened to room temperature
- 1 and ¾ cups (210g) confectioners’ sugar
- 1 teaspoon pure vanilla extract
Instructions
- Prepare Pan: Preheat oven to 350°F (177°C). Spray a 10×15-inch baking pan with nonstick spray or grease with butter so the parchment paper sticks. Line the pan with parchment paper and spray or grease it to ensure a nonstick surface for the cake roll.
- Sift Dry Ingredients: Sift together the flour, cocoa powder, baking powder, and salt thoroughly. Set aside.
- Mix Wet Ingredients: Using a hand mixer or stand mixer with a whisk attachment, beat eggs on high speed for 5 minutes until light and fluffy. On medium speed, add granulated sugar, brown sugar, oil, buttermilk, vinegar, red food coloring, and vanilla extract, mixing until combined.
- Combine Batter: Stop the mixer, add the sifted dry ingredients, and beat on low speed until batter is ruby red and fully combined.
- Bake Cake: Spread batter evenly into the prepared pan, shaking to level. Bake for 17 minutes or until the cake springs back when lightly pressed.
- Roll Cake: Lay a thin kitchen towel on the counter and sprinkle with 1 cup confectioners’ sugar. Immediately invert the warm cake onto the towel, peel off parchment paper, and carefully roll the cake with the towel from the narrow end.
- Cool Cake: Allow the cake to cool completely rolled up in the towel. Refrigerate for about 2 hours to speed cooling.
- Make Frosting: Beat softened cream cheese on high speed until smooth and creamy. Add softened butter and mix until combined. Add confectioners’ sugar and vanilla extract; beat on medium-high speed until smooth and creamy.
- Frost and Roll: Remove cake from refrigerator and let sit briefly. Unroll cake gently, spread frosting evenly leaving a ½ inch border, then roll tightly again without the towel. Some frosting may spill out, which is normal.
- Chill and Serve: Loosely cover with plastic wrap and refrigerate for at least 20 minutes and up to 1 day before slicing. Optionally dust with more confectioners’ sugar before serving.
Notes
- You can prepare the cake through rolling it up (step 7) and chill it in the refrigerator for up to 1 day before adding frosting and serving (step 8).
- The prepared cake roll with frosting freezes well for 2-3 months; thaw overnight in the refrigerator before slicing.
- Measure flour by spooning into the cup then remove 1 Tablespoon (118g total) for accurate results.
- Buttermilk is recommended for best flavor and texture but whole milk can be substituted if needed.
- Food coloring is optional. Use less for a lighter red or 1 teaspoon of gel red food coloring as an alternative.
- Use a thin kitchen towel dusted with confectioners’ sugar to prevent sticking and assist in rolling the cake while warm.
Nutrition
- Serving Size: 1 slice
- Calories: 320 kcal
- Sugar: 30 g
- Sodium: 220 mg
- Fat: 18 g
- Saturated Fat: 7 g
- Unsaturated Fat: 9 g
- Trans Fat: 0 g
- Carbohydrates: 35 g
- Fiber: 1 g
- Protein: 4 g
- Cholesterol: 80 mg






Leave a Reply